Ergonomic Design Evaluation of a Hand-Tractor: Value Analysis and Cumulative Trauma Disorders (CTDs) at a Sugar Factory in Jatiwangi, Majalengka

Indonesia as one of the agricultural country in the world, produces rice, palm oil, cane sugar, canned fruit and many other produces. These produces are all intended to serve the Indonesians people to increase social welfare in creating just and prosperity society. One of the most important produce is cane sugar, produced by cane sugar factory Jatiwangi, Majalengka, West Java, Indonesia. The Factory uses Hand-Tractors to substitute man or animal power in cane- field hoping that other productivity or quality of cane sugar can be ideally increased. Unfortunately, the Hand-Tractors cannot be maximally used because of human factors problems, for example, the unskilled operators of the hand tractors complained about feeling hurt at certain part of their body. The writer studied Hand-Tractors Yanmar YZC-105L type used at cane sugar-field Jatiwangi, Majalengka through ergonomics analysis and studies of cumulative trauma disorder (CTDS). The result of study shows: 1. The tractors are difficult to operate because they are too heavy to drive. This is because if hand tractor handle is too short, some operators need bamboo to make the tractors easier to drive. Furthermore, the tractor causes pain on biceps, triceps and back part of the body of an operator. 2. The hand-brake handle is difficult to operate because of the spacing between the brake and handle does not match with Indonesian fingers. Extra power is needed to operate them and consequently they hurt fingers muscles. 3. The hand-tractor is very often used driving backwards for some work to be done. When it is operated on uneven field, the operator feels pain at his shoulder and waist.
